Step 1: Initial Assessment

We’ll conduct a thorough assessment of your attic to identify the source and extent of the water damage.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ify potential health hazards. This step typically takes around 30 minutes to an hour, depending on the size of your attic.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use high-powered pumps and wet vacuums to extract water from your attic, removing excess moisture and preventing further damage. This step typically takes around 2-3 hours, depending on the amount of water present.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ry your attic and remove any remaining moisture. This step typically takes around 3-5 days, depending on the size of your attic and the level of humidity.

Step 4: Clean-up and Sanitizing

We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your attic, removing any remaining debris and bacteria. This step typically takes around 1-2 hours, depending on the level of contamination.

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Extraction

Ignoring warning signs of water damage in your attic can lead to costly repairs and health hazards. Don’t wait until it’s too late, be on the lookout for these common warning signs and call our team immediately.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, pungent odors in your attic can show water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ore these smells, they can be a sign of a bigger problem. Our team will identify the source and provide effective solutions.

Warped or Discolored Wood

Water-damaged wood can become warped, discolored, or even rotten. Don’t wait until it’s too late, our team will assess and repair or replace damaged wood to prevent further damage.

Visible Water Stains or Leaks

Water stains or leaks in your attic can be a sign of a larger issue. Don’t ignore these warning signs, our team will identify the source and provide effective repairs.

Soggy Insulation or Ceiling Damage

Water-damaged insulation or ceiling damage can compromise your home’s integrity and lead to further problems. Don’t wait, our team will assess and repair or replace damaged insulation and ceilings.

High Humidity or Moisture Levels

High humidity or moisture levels in your attic can lead to mold growth, structural damage, and health hazards. Don’t ignore these warning signs, our team will identify and address the issue.

Attic Water Extraction Cost in Gladstone, OR

The cost of Attic Water Extraction services in Gladstone, OR can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These are estimated price ranges, not guarantees. Our team will provide a detailed estimate after assessing your property.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ment $100 – $500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Amount of water present and equipment required
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and level of humidity
Clean-up and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Level of contamination and equipment required
